                      Re: Always Tired ?

                      Originally posted by dabullj99
                      Im always tired can't figure out what im doing wrong and this just started to happen, im getting chronic yawning, baggy eyes, headaches, here is my diet.

                      8:30am Breakfast: bowl of wheat cereal and eggs

                      12:30pm Lunch: lot of chicken

                      4:00: some peanuts (pre workout stuff) and one L-Glutamine and a Stacker 2 for a boost

                      Then I go and workout for about hour and a half.

                      7:00pm after workout: 25 g Whey Protein, 10g Celltech, 5g L-Glutamine, banana

                      8:00pm Dinner: Chicken veggies whatever i can shove down the hatch.

                      I always get atleast six to eight hours of sleep

                      I think it may be the 75g of sugar in the celltech. This really sucks to because ever since this started happening my workouts have been a constant struggle to finish my days at work suck cause im so tired. I need some help on what the hell im doing wrong.
                      Buddy for breakfest instaed of having cereal man, eat some more eggs, eat 3 whole eggs and add 2 egg whites, also take a shake brother. Each egg has about 6 grams of protein, additional egg white are 3 grams each. The shake depending on the brand adds tothe protein.

                      For luch chicken sounds good bro. Dependson hwat u eat it with. Eat it with whatever man since ur trying to gain mass or feel more energetic.

                      Try eating tuna bro,its cheap and has alot of protein around 37-40 grmas depending on the brand.

                      Before u go to workout why dontu have some carbs like pasta with meatballs or chicken.

                      When cooming back take a shake and eat some tuna or something. Same goes for the 2 more meals man,protein protein and more protein.

                      One more thing bro, before going to bed take a shake.

                            Dude, for one, you hardly have any carbs here. All you are eating for carbs is a bowl of wheat cereal and a banana all day. Veggies really don't count. Although they have great health benefits and you need them, they don't provide you with sustained energy like complex carbs will. Eat a sweet potato with your chicken at lunch. Have a bowl of oatmeal with you eggs. Have a little brown rice in one of your early snacks. Your calories are far too low. You need a mid morning and a mid afternoon snack thrown in. The meals you are eating are not balanced with all three macro-nutrients. Make it a point to get at least six meals in and that they are all protein based and balanced with some whole grain or fibrous carbs and good fat like nuts or natty peanut butter and that they are no more than 3 hours apart. And ditch the CellTech....it's garbage. Try using a creatine supplement that uses ALA or other insulin mimickers for absorption.
